TL;DR

A Nest Hub (2nd Gen) bug verbally confirms PM alarms as being set for the morning.
The alarm itself still appears to be set correctly, so this seems to be a spoken confirmation glitch.
Google says it’s aware of the issue, has identified a fix, and will share when it rolls out.
